My love letter to Notation episode is here to help you rest that weary body and heavy eyelids. Cozy up with your favorite blanket and hear me wax poetic about my love for the art of notation (the art of creating sheet music). While some composers view notation time as drudgery, I find it soothing and a constant reminder of how the human body moves to make music. Just Add..Music Shout Outs (Overture Series)Send us a textToday we move onto writing the overture for Death Cab for Cutie. My relationship with DCFC goes back to 2011 when I wrote my first string arrangements for their Codes and Keys album. Shortly thereafter, we toured an orchestral collab set in 2012 with the Magik*Magik Orchestra. Because of this history, the writing process for DCFC felt so different from what it was like writing for The Postal Service.
